Gold Flotation
The flotation process, which is today so extensively used for the concentration of base-metal sulphide ores and is finding increased use in many other fields. In 1932 flotation plants began to be installed for the treatment of gold and silver ores as a substitute for or in conjunction with cyanidation. The principles involve…

Separating Gold from Silver by Electrolysis
The dore contains about 980 silver to 3 to 8 gold, and the anodes cast are 15 x 3½ x ½ inch. The cathode belt runs either within half an inch of the muslin, and is 31 feet long by 15 inches wide. At first the belts were made of silver-coated rubber, but owing to the buckling of the rubber silver belt sheets, 1-32 inch thick, were introduced.

Flotation of Silver Bearing Minerals from Sulfide Ores
Thus, flotation at alkaline pH and reducing potentials may provide the basis for better separation of silver-bearing tetrahedrite from chalcopyrite and pyrite in complex sulfide ores. EX Consumption Tetrahedrite is notable in that collector consumption is greater than for either chalcopyrite or pyrite as indicated in figure 6.

Silver Lead Zinc Ore Processing Method using Flotation
Silver, Lead & Zinc Flotation Circuit #2. The recovery of silver minerals occurring in a lead-zinc sulfide ore is efficiently accomplished using the above flowsheet. The process consists of selective flotation to produce a mixed silver-lead concentrate for maximum smelter return and a separate zinc concentrate.
